Purpose of the Test
- Confirming the success of the Hepatitis B vaccination.
- Determining the need for a booster vaccine dose.
- Verifying natural immunity after recovery from a previous infection.
Protect yourself against Hepatitis B by measuring antibody levels in your blood. This test determines if you are immune or need booster doses of the vaccine for long-term protection.
Scientific name: Hepatitis B Surface Antibody (Anti-HBs) Titer
A laboratory test that measures the quantity of antibodies against the Hepatitis B surface antigen. It evaluates vaccine effectiveness or past recovery and determines the need for booster doses.
